London Concerts & Festivals Snapshots Greetings Cards Private Alamy Stock May Bank Holiday - April has just finished and Summer is surely on its way. It appears that it is at Clun where summer formally enters, driving the cold winter spirits away, at least for a while. Below are a few pictures taken at Clun.

Leading a procession, the Green Man enters Clun over the small bridge
And does battle with the Ice Queen, a chilly character. Funny thing is, there were plenty of people eating ice-creams. Is there something meaningful about that?
Upon the inevitable victory the procession and May Queen, thus summer, enters Clun
